Why Engineers Specify This Model
- Zero Metallic Contamination: Alumina ceramic construction eliminates metal ion transfer to wafer backside — critical for gate oxide and thin-film process integrity
- Open Pocket Design: Minimizes contact area, reducing particle generation and backside scratch risk versus solid-pad blades
- Dimensional Repeatability: Precision-ground geometry ensures consistent wafer placement accuracy across millions of transfer cycles
- Thermal Stability: Low coefficient of thermal expansion maintains blade geometry under process chamber thermal cycling
- Drop-in OEM Replacement: Exact form-factor match to Applied Materials robot arm assemblies — no tooling or calibration offset required
- Proven Field Life: Widely deployed in high-volume 300 mm fabs with documented MTBF performance

Q: Can this ceramic blade be used in vacuum transfer modules (VTM)?
A: Yes. The alumina ceramic material is vacuum-compatible and outgassing-characterized for use in loadlock and VTM environments.
Q: What is the recommended PM interval for blade replacement?
A: Applied Materials typically recommends blade inspection at each scheduled PM cycle (commonly every 6–12 months depending on throughput). Replace upon any visible chipping, cracking, or dimensional drift beyond OEM tolerance.
